2013-12-10 2 views
0

Привет, у меня есть поле со списком в форме (несвязанной форме). Пользователь должен ввести некоторые данные, выбрать значение из комбинированного поля, нажать кнопку «Сохранить», а затем продолжать вводить данные, пока не будут выполнены все значения из комбо. Моя комбо имеет Свойство RowSource устанавливается в оператор SELECT, который все данные извлекает все время. Что я хочу: когда пользователь выбирает значение из комбо и нажимает кнопку «Сохранить», выбранное значение удаляется из комбо. Пример:значения поля со списком обновлений в доступе 2007

комбо имеет два значения: от -25 до 35 лет -36 до 45 лет

пользователь выбирает значение: -36 до 45 лет, ввести другие данные и нажать кнопку Сохранить

в результате комбо должен иметь только один вариант: -25 до 35 лет

(после того, что он держит в той же форме, чтобы ввести данные, пока не доступных параметров комбо)

+0

Пожалуйста отображения выберите заявление? мы можем помочь вам написать предложение where! – Hiten004

+0

- значения, сохраненные в таблице? – Barranka

ответ

0

форма: создать форму с текстовым полем, где вы сохраняете выберите значение с разделителями sparated строки exmaple: "1","2","3" при нажатии на кнопке сохранения

Используйте следующий SQL для раскрывающегося, который устранит выбранное значение из выпадающего

SQL-запрос

SELECT Table1.Value 
FROM Table1 
WHERE (((Table1.Value) Not In ([Forms]![Form1]![Text0]))); 

Таблица:

table1 
1 
2 
3 
4 
5 
6 

Результат в раскрывающемся для выше SQL senerio

Result 
4 
5 
6 
Смежные вопросы